Olson, Village Planner <br />DATE: April 20, 1978 ( <br />RE:Jack Safar, 925 Partenwood Rd, <br />Vari.-^nct 34.440, 31.310 <br />The applicant is requesting a variance for construction <br />of a private dock on Outlot A of the Partenwood sub <br />division. Mr. Safar has made an offer on Lot 1, Block 3 <br />upon which he intends to erect a home. <br />At the time of the plat approval for Partenwood on <br />June 26, 1972, Outlot A was created as lake access for <br />Lots 1 and 2, Block 3. See attached covenants which <br />were in the City files. Current regulations prohibit <br />construction of a dock on detached outlots; hence the <br />variance request. No comments exist in the record <br />concerning the proposed use of the outlot. <br />Note the applicant's comments on the application form <br />regarding overall shoreline density. Review of this <br />application should also address future dock requests for <br />Lot 2, Block 3. i.e., the outlot was obviously originally <br />intended for use by two lots and up to four boats. Is <br />this boat density reasonable or not, and should any <br />allowed dockage be in one or two separate structures? <br />V
